Santangelo Introduction Understanding the reasons why economic activity prefers to locate in certain physical spaces (andnotinothers)formsthebasisofmuchenquirysinceatleasttheenlightenment,and continuestoremainso.Althoughthejargoninsuchenquiryhasevolvedthroughthe centuries, the concern with national competitiveness has driven much of these efforts, and connectedtothis,thepropensitytotrade,andtheensuingissuesofbalanceofpayments andnationaldebt.Nonetheless,locationandagglomerationofeconomicactivityuntil about 50 years ago worked on the assumption that both capital and labour were location-bound,becausefirmsandindividualsshowedlittlepropensitytomobility.Thus, competitivenesswasprimarilyshapedbytheattributesofthelocation,andaslocations evolvedinthenatureoftheirinherentstrengthsandweaknesses,thekindofeconomic activitybasedtherealsofluctuated.Thishadobviousramificationsforthenatureand extentoftrade,andtheconditionsthatpermittedoneregionorcountrytobemore successful than others.The evolution of the modern MNEi changed this with the growing level and intensity of foreigndirectinvestment(FDI),intra-firmtradeandcomplexsetsoflinkages amongstand between spatially dispersed economic actors. Mostly, this has gradually decoupled but only toanextenttheseverelylinearrelationshipbetweenthecompetitivenessoffirmsina givenlocationwiththecompetitivenessofthelocationitself.Thatistosay,wherecapital andfirmswerephysicallystatic;thecompetitivenessofcountriesexplainedthe competitiveness of firms located there, but rarely ever vice-versa (Vernon 1966). The firm as understoodinthiscontextwasgenericinthatitwasneithermultinational,normulti-4 plant, and was by itself organisationally and geographically a singularity, no different from other firms (Beugelsdijk et al. 2010). However,theMNEhasbecomeacomplexorganism,withanabilitytospatially reorganise its activities (and across borders) and with growing ease - to take advantage of differencesinthequality,availabilityandpriceoflocation-boundassets,bothwithin countriesandacrosscountries,andthesemultipleengagementsaredynamicinthesense that they are continuously evolving (Dunning 1977; Dunning 1980). The more complex the MNEspatiallyandorganisationally,thegreatertheneedtointerpretitsinterdependence with multiple locations and multiple contexts, each with differing degrees of embeddedness (Meyeretal.2011).Inshort,locationalcharacteristics(location(L)advantages)andthe operations of the MNE (ownership (O) advantages) are concatenated, implying that they are inextricablylinkedtogether,yetarenotthesameobject.TheMNEhasthepotentialto shapethecharacteristicsofthelocation,asmuchasitisshapedbyitsmilieu(Cantwell 1995).Thismulti-levelcomplexitymeansthatthestudyoflocationisnomereacademic exploration,toexplainthesuccessandfailureofnationsanditsindustrieswiththe hindsightaffordedtousbyhistory,foritsownsake.Firmsmustmakelocationalchoices, andwrongchoicescanbecostlybecausetheyalsoimplyotheropportunitiesforgone. Firms are resource-constrained and have cognitive boundaries that shape what they can and cannotdo,andthismakeslocationdecisionsstrategicinnature,andinsinuatesamicro-aspect to the study and understanding of location. Similarly, governments are able to shape theirpoliciestodeterminetheirlocationalattractiveness,asfirmsandindividualshavea growing degree of flexibility in selecting where (and where not) to locate, and perhaps more importantly what aspects of their value-adding activities to concentrate in which particular locations. This brings out the macro-level significance of the study of location.Engaginginhighvalueaddingactivitiesimplieshighercompetencelevels(orinother words, greater O advantages) of MNE subsidiaries, which require L advantages that are non-5 genericinnatureandareoftenassociatedwithagglomerationeffects,clusters,andthe presence of highly specialized skills (Lall and Pietrobelli 2002). Firms are constrained in their choice of location for high competence subsidiaries by the L advantages of the host location. Forinstance,R&Dactivitiestendtobeconcentratedinfewlocations,becausethe appropriate specialized resources are associated with only few locations.The embeddedness of firms is often a function of the duration of the MNEs presence, since firms tend to build incrementally (Hkanson and Nobel 2001; Rabbiosi and Santangelo 2011). MNEs most often rely on L advantages that already exist in the host economy, and deepening of embeddedness occursgenerallyinresponsetoimprovementsofthedomestictechnologicalcapacity. However, while the scope of activities undertakenby a subsidiary can be modified more or less instantly, developing competence levels takes time (Cantwell and Mudambi 2005; Nobel and Birkinshaw 1998). MNE investments in high value-added activities (often associated with high competence levels) have the tendency to be sticky. Firms demonstrate greater inertia whenitcomestorelocatingR&Dactivities.Thisreflectsthehighcostsandconsiderable timerequiredtodeveloplinkageswiththehostcountryactorsandinstitutions(Narula 2002).The complex interdependence between O and L advantages presents the MNE with a number of trade-offs when taking strategic decisions regarding the location of R&D. Firstly, MNEs need to decide whether to centralize or decentralize, Secondly, MNEs need to decide whether to spatially separate from or collocate with their rivals.Neither of these trade-offs areeither/ordecisions,noraretheydiametricallyopposedtoeachother.However,asis oftenthecaseinthenatureoftrade-offs,thechoiceisshapedbyconstraintsmostoften associatedwithcognitivelimitstoresources,theboundedrationalityoffirms,andthe uncertainty inherent in innovation. Location and Ownership advantages an updated set of definitionsThe essence of locational behaviour of MNEs (as well as other economic actors) reflects the interaction between O and L advantages (Cantwell 1995; Dunning 2008)).Ownershipadvantagesarefirm-specificinnature,andthecompetitivenessoffirmsis associated with the strength (or weakness) of their O advantages. In this instance, we use O advantagestorefertofirm-specificassetsthatareessentialinthegenerationofeconomic rent and/or market share retention/creation (Narula 2010). There are two primary types of O advantages(DunningandLundan2008).Thefirstareaboutassetsinthesenseofthe ownership of physical equipment, intellectual property, or privileged access to tangible and intangibleresources(whichalsoincludeknowledgepossessedbyemployees).Suchassets includeknowledgeofhowandwhereresourcesmaybeaccessedinanygivelocation,the costs of acquiring such assets in one location relative to alternative locations, the knowledge to organisemulti-locationoperations,etc.Theseare asset-typeOadvantages (Oa).Asecond classofOadvantagesaretransaction-typeOadvantages(Ot).Thesederivefrom1)the knowledgetocreateefficientinternalhierarchies(orinternalmarkets)withinthe boundariesofthefirm,and2)beingabletoefficientlyutiliseexternalmarkets.Otassets form anecessary and (sometimes)sufficient basisfor a firm to remaincompetitive(Narula 2003).Otadvantagesalsoincludetheknowledgeofinstitutions,becausefamiliarityof institutionsplaysanimportantpartinreducingthecoordinationcosts,shirkingcostsand other transaction costs (Narula 2010; Santangelo and Meyer 2011). However, they are rarely inthemselvesasourceofrentgeneration.ItisimportanttodistinguishbetweentheO advantagesoftheMNEatlarge,andthoseassociatedwithindividualestablishmentsor subsidiaries (Rugman and Verbeke 2001). Much of the early literature on O advantages took 7 amacroperspective,andgiventhenatureofthetypicalMNEanditscentralised management structure, at that time it was a reasonable assumption that the O advantages of theMNEwereinprincipleavailabletoandaccessiblebyallsubsidiaries.This,however,is increasingly hard to justify. The O advantages of the parent are not necessarily available to all its subsidiaries, and to each individual operating unit, and vice versa. Ladvantagesareaboutthecharacteristicsofspecificlocations,andarelocation-bound. Althoughitisincreasinglypopulartousecountry-specificassetsasasynonymforL advantages(RugmanandVerbeke1992),thetermLadvantagesallowustoclearly distinguish between the various units of analysis, such as the country, national sub-regional, or supra-national regionsii. It is well known that even within countries, regions compete for FDIbyofferingmoreattractiveinstitutionalframeworks(Hogenbirk2002;Meyerand Nguyen2005;NarulaandDunning2010).Supra-nationalregionsalsoexist-suchasthe European Union (EU) which provide an additional layer of policies, regulations, and laws. AnMNEmayengagewithallthreelevelsofLadvantage.Forinstance,consideranMNE with a production site in Maastricht, in the Netherlands. The MNE will need to consider the L advantages of the Netherlands at large, the Limburg province, as well as that of the EU, in additiontothespecialstatusofMaastrichtaspartoftheMeuse-RhineEuregio,which addressesaspectspeculiartothecontiguousmulti-countryborderregionofGermany, Belgium and the Netherlands.Ladvantagesareasetofcharacteristicsassociatedwithalocation,andareinprinciple accessible and applicable to all firms equally that are physically or legally established in that location.Wesayinprincipleforthreereasons.First, fullinformation aboutLadvantages associatedwithaspecificlocationmaynotbereadilyavailable.Second,evenwhere information is available, there may be costs associated with accessing this knowledge. This knowledge may be available to incumbents (whether domestic or foreign), by virtue of their existingactivitiesonthatlocation,andacquiredthroughexperience.Third,theseL advantages may be made available differentially by the actions of governments that seek to 8 restrict (or encourage) the activities of a particular group of actors by introducing barriers to theiruseofcertainLadvantages.Thesemaybeforcommercialreasons,orforstrategic reasons such as national defence, or reflect the influence of interest groups who are able to influence government policy.These represent a subset of the liability of foreignness, when L advantages are available to local and foreign firms at differential costs (Zaheer 1995).Note that when location-bound assets are in the private domain (i.e., they are internalised byothers),theyarenolongerLadvantagesbutconstituteOadvantages,sincetheyassist rent generation/market share retention by specific actors to the exclusion of other economic actors. Location advantages can be said to be public because they are not private goods, but notalwaysinthesenseofbeingpublicgoodsbecausetheymaynotalwaysbeused without (some) detriment to their value to subsequent users. This aspect of L advantages will be discussed at length later. A classification of L and O advantages Ladvantagescomeinallshapesandsizes,anditishardtomakegeneralstatementsand listsofallpossibleLadvantages(althoughwetryinTable1!).ThisisbecausetheL advantagesrelevanttoaparticularcircumstancevarybyavarietyofMNEandaffiliate-specificfactors,suchasthemotiveoftheinvestment;thespatial,logisticalandstrategic relationships with other operations, both within the same MNE and outside the MNEs with otherindependentfirms.ItisimportanttounderstandthatLadvantagesareaboutrelevant complementary assets outside the boundaries of the MNE (or other firm actors) that are location-bound.We discuss this later, when we introduce the concept of collocation L advantages.Table 1 classifies L advantages into 3 broad categories at the country, industry and firm level. For each of this category, we identify specific type of L advantages and related sources andprovideexamples.Aswediscussbelow,thesecategorieshaveacertaindegreeof overlap.TABLE 1 ABOUT HERE 9 Country-levelLadvantagesarecontextualinnature,inthesensethattheyprovidethe broad backgroundof alocation. They reflectthesocio-economic andpoliticalenvironment that is relevant to any location. They remain macro and generic because they are public or quasi-publicgoods, and are relevantto all firmsregardlessofsize,nationality,industry,or geographicalunit ofanalysis.Someareexogenous,inthesensethattheyareindependent ofeconomicstageofdevelopment,andarethenaturalassetsofthelocation,suchas population,climate,accessibility,etc.Othersarecreatedassetsbutremaingenericinthe sense that they are expected to exist in all nation states although there are countries where thegovernmentisunabletoprovidethesebasicinfrastructure,legalandfinancial infrastructure,andregulationandpolicyframeworks.Thelastcategoryrepresents knowledge infrastructure L advantages.Knowledge infrastructure as used here is generic, multi-userandindivisibleandconsistingofpublicresearchinstitutes,universities, organisations for standards, intellectual property protection, etc. that enables and promotes scienceandtechnologydevelopment(Smith1997).Forobviousreasons,thiscanalsobe categorised as an industry-level L advantage, since such assets may be specifically geared to a particular set of industries.Industry-associated L advantages. In making an investment decision, MNEs seek specific, industry and market-related complementary assets. It isnot enough, for instance, for an IT firm that is seeking to establish software design facilities that there is a large supply of low-wage university graduates, but that there is a large supply of IT graduates. Neither demand conditionsnormarketstructurecanbeanalysedusingcountry-levelLadvantages.Fora market-seeking investor, income distribution and the size of the specific market cannot be gauged from generic L advantages such as population. A luxury watch manufacturer will be interested in knowing the market for other luxury goods, and opportunities for distributing hergoodsthroughchannelsspecifictoluxurygoods,andthecompetitionwithinthat specificsector.Industrypolicymayalsobeseentobeindustry-specific,bydefinition.A location which is home to a cluster of firms in a similar industry is likely to have access to a 10 number of suppliers in support and related sectors. Governments may also provide specific incentivesandpoliciestopromoteaspecificsector,whichmaymakealocationmore attractive for a specific industry, and not for others. InthischapterwedefineanimportantsubcategoryofLadvantages:collocationL advantages.Whereimportantcompetitorsinthesameindustryarecollocated,thereisan opportunitytogetappropriatelyskilledandexperiencedpotentialworkers,andthe possibilityofknowledgespilloversthroughmobileemployees.Inshort,theseareL advantagesthatderivefromthepresenceofotheractorsinthesameindustrythatarecollocated(see Table1formoredetails). Theseincludetheessenceof othercollocatedfirmsO advantages, which contribute to the competitiveness of the location. Firm-associated L advantages. Although O advantages per se do not generate L advantages, thepresenceorabsenceofspecificfirmsinamilieucanactasimportantinducementsto collocate. The physical location of a lead-firm within a global production network acts as a powerful L advantage to its key suppliers. Others may seek specific L advantages to improve knowledgespilloversbybeingproximatetoamarketorindustryleader.Inthissense,L advantages overlap with O advantages, and differ from industry-associated L advantages. InformalinstitutionsdeservespecialmentionasanLadvantage.Informalinstitutions (whichmayormaynotbelinkedtocurrentformalinstitutions)areroutines,habitsand procedures that are in common use and that shape the manner in which economic actors in a given location interact in practice. Formal institutions may prescribe one set of actions, but economic actors may utilise other institutions that are de facto, and not de jure. Knowledge of suchinstitutionsisalsoinprincipleavailabletoallfirmsthatseektoacquirethis,but becauseinformalinstitutionsarelargelytacit,physicalproximityiscrucialintheir acquisition.Inotherwords,theyrequiresomedegreeofembeddednesstoacquire. Embeddedness in a location provides membership to a club ofcomplex relationships with suppliers, customers and knowledge infrastructure through formal and informal institutions 11 thathavetakenyearstoevolveastockofknowledgethatis only availabletomembers by virtueof theirconstantinteraction(Forsgrenetal.2005). There aregoodsassociatedwith thesenetworksthatareonlyavailabletothosethatarecollocated,becausetheyhave evolvedunderthesameinformalinstitutions.Thustheyarequasi-publicgoods,forwhich firms located there have invested in to acquire knowledge of these institutions (Narula and Santangelo2009).KnowledgeofinstitutionscanindeedrepresentOadvantages,butonly wheremarketsareclosed.Thisiswhysomeauthors(e.g.Dunning andLundan2008)have classified them as O advantages, while others regard them to be L advantages (Narula 2010).Itisworthhighlightingthedifferencebetweenlocation-boundOadvantagesandthose that are non location-bound (Rugman and Verbeke 2001). Location bound O advantages allow the firm to be able to generate profits from these assets but only in a specific location. This maybedueto government-inducedincentives, suchasprivileged accesstospecificnatural resources,tocapital,orspecificinfrastructure.Inothercases,marketentrymaybe restrictedprovidingthefirmwithamonopolyorapseudo-monopoly,andconsequent opportunitiestogeneraterent(e.g.,telecomslicenses,petroleumdrillingrights).Location-bound O advantages may also derive from specific (non-government) L advantages which the firm is able to access only in the given location, the use of which requires physical presence in that specific location. Many MNEs are amongst the largest in their home markets, and are themselvespartoflargeindustrialgroups(sometimeswithcross-holdingsandcommon ownership) with interests in several industries, and also derive location-bound O advantages fromprivilegedaccesstointra-group transactionsandintermediate goodswithinthesame family of firms, but these advantages are not necessarily available when they move abroad (NarulaandNguyen2011).Thesemayalsoderivefromknowledgeofinstitutions,andby being aninsider.Byvirtueoftheirsizeandimportanceinthehomeeconomy,theymay haveclose relationshipswithstate-ownedorganisations,ministriesandpolicymakers, and are able to influence domestic policy, as well as the associated knowledge infrastructure to theirownneeds,andinmanycases,thesehaveevolvedaroundandwiththeirown 12 domesticactivities,oftenoveralongperiodoftime.Suchlinkagesconferthebasisto generateeconomicrentforincumbents,andareacosttonewentrantsorthoseless entrenched in the domestic milieu (Cantwell and Mudambi 2011). These advantages are not transferableto foreignmarkets, andestablishing membershipin businessandinnovation networks in new locations is not costless (Narula 2002). Nonlocation-boundOadvantagesderivefromskills,technologyorotherknowledge whichthefirmpossessestotheexclusionofothereconomicactorsoperatinginthesame location.Such O advantages also tend to be a function of the home country. Firms typically build their original resource endowments in their home country and this original resource endowmentdrivestheirinternationalgrowth(NarulaandNguyen2011;TanandMeyer 2010). Interaction between L and O advantages TherearecircumstanceswherethedifferentiationbetweenOandLadvantagescanbe challenging,partlybecauseoftheinteractionandconcatenationofOandLadvantages. Initial O advantages of any MNE derive from the L advantages of the home country, and as theworkpioneeredbyRugmanandVerbeke(2003)hasshown,manyMNEscontinueto showastrongbiastowardstheirhomeregions.Forfirmsthatarebeginningto internationalise,thedependenceonthehomecountryisespeciallystrong(Narula1996; NarulaandNguyen2011).However,thereisacertaindegreeofobfuscationthatderives fromtakinganMNE-levelperspectiveonLandOadvantages,whichrequiresthe aggregationofindividualoperations.TheOadvantagesofMNEsoncetheybecome embeddedinnewlocationsabroad-areinfluencedbymultiplesetsofLadvantages,and create the challenge of multiple embeddedness (Meyer et al. 2011).The MNE in any given location has to interact frequently with other actors in each host country,andadditionallywhenithasmultipleestablishments,withmultiplelocations within the host country. Each interaction has the potential to change the knowledge base of 13 alltheparticipants,and byextension, theOadvantagesof thevariousparticipants.Where the domestic actors are locationally bound, this implieschanges in the L advantages of the hostcountryaswell.Suchinteractionsvaryinintensity,dependinguponavarietyof factors.In general,the greaterthescopeandcompetenceofanMNEsubsidiaryin a given location,thegreaterthedegreeofembeddednessinthehostlocation, andthe greaterthe interactionwithotheractorsinthatlocation(HolmandPedersen2000).Thisimplies managing a portfolio of subsidiary level activities in multiple, heterogeneous, local contexts andplaysanimportantroleindefiningitsOadvantages(Figueiredo2011).Figure1 illustrates the complexities of this concept.FIGURE 1 ABOUT HERE Inparticular,theOadvantagesofanygivensubsidiary(subsidiaryAinFigure1)are shaped by: 1.Theparentfirm.SincetheOadvantagesoftheparentfirmareafunctionofthe home country L advantages, by extension, the O advantages of subsidiary A are also greatly influenced by these L advantages;2.Theextenttowhichtheparentandtheparticularsubsidiaryareintegrated.Atthe oneextreme, a free-standingMNEmayfunctionas acompletelyautonomoussetof subsidiarieswithlittleornointra-MNEinteraction,andtheOadvantagesofthe subsidiary and the parent are independent sets. At the other extreme, the MNE may becompletelyintegratedsuch that theO advantagesofsubsidiaryA are acomplete subset of the parent MNE; 3.TheextenttowhichsubsidiaryAisembeddedinthehostcountry.Thisreflectsa varietyoffactors.Thequalityofthelinkagesareassociatedwiththescopeand competencelevelofthesubsidiary(Santangelo2009),andtheseinturnareco-determined by a variety of factors (for an extensive discussion see Narula and Bellak 2009). These include MNE internal factors such as their internationalization strategy, the role of the location in their global portfolio of subsidiaries, and the motivation of 14 the investment, in addition to the available location-specific resources which can be used for that purpose (Benito et al. 2003). 4.The relativestrength ofthe associationwithothersubsidiaries.Specificsubsidiaries may function within a regional structure, along functional lines, or within a specific integratedproductorsupplychain.Insuchinstances,therelationshipwith subsidiary B may be much more intensive than within the parent firm. As such, the OadvantagesofsubsidiaryAmaybeinfluencedtoagreaterextentbytheO advantages of subsidiary B, and the L advantages associated with location B. The subsidiary has to balance the forces that require local responsiveness to its host milieu, withthosethatemanatefromtheparentMNEwhichmayrequirethesubsidiaries integration within the MNEs overall structure.Given that many larger MNEs are a complex aggregationofalargenumberconstituentsubsidiaries,suchmultipleembeddedness generatestrade-offsbetweenexternalandinternalembeddedness,sinceeachsubsidiary must reconcile the interests of its parent with those of its local business interests.ThisimpliesfromtheperspectiveoftheinteractionofthemoreglobalMNEthatits portfolioofOadvantagesareacomplexblendofthosederivedfrommultiplecontexts (Meyeretal.2011),andthereforeacomplexsetofLadvantagesofdifferentlocations.In eachlocation,itabsorbsandadaptsitsOadvantagesin responsebothtotheLadvantages available, and through linkages with collocated firms adapts as well to the O advantages of these unaffiliated firms.Note that by joining an agglomeration, the MNE itself become part of an agglomeration, and therefore enhances the L advantages of the host location for other firms. Innovation and location The literature on motivation of R&D activities is reasonably well developed, and we will not seektorevisitit,focusinginsteadonthebroaddichotomyofasset-augmentingandasset-exploitingR&Dmotivations(DunningandNarula1995,Kuemmerle1999),andits relationshipwithmotivationofmoregeneralFDIactivitiesofMNEs(Dunning1993).Itis 15 importantinthiscontexttonotethatincertainindustriesandsectors,R&Dperformsa subordinateandsupportiveroletomainstreamactivitiessuchasproductionandsales, whileinothers,R&Disaprimaryinputtotheseactivities(Figure2a,b).Forinstance,in sectors such as software and pharmaceuticals, R&D is a primary input to the firms primary function,whileinsectorssuchaspaperproducts,R&Disasupportive.Inaddition, increasinglyfirmsareengagedinrationalisingtheiractivitiesglobally,soastomaximise thelinkwithspecificvalue addingactivitiesandlocationswhich havespecificcompetitive andcomparativeadvantages.ThishasledtoatendencyamongstMNEstobreak-uptheir valuechainsandlocatespecificaspectsinparticularlocationsforpurposesofmaximum efficiency(Mudambi2008).Assuch,fewlocationshostallpartsofthevaluechainofone productforanygivenMNE,leadingtoanagglomerationofspecifictypesofactivitiesin particularlocations.Priortoeconomicliberalization,MNEsrespondedtoinvestment opportunitiesprimarilybyestablishingtruncatedminiaturereplicasoftheirfacilitiesat home,althoughtheextenttowhichtheyaretruncatedvariedconsiderablybetween countries(PapanastassiouandPearce1999).Theextentoftruncationwasdeterminedbya numberof factors,butby far themostimportantdeterminantoftruncation- andthereby the scope of activities and competence level of the subsidiary - were associated with market size, and capacity and capability of domestic industry (Dunning and Narula 2004). FIGURE 2 ABOUT HERE MNEsmayseektoengageinR&DinresponsetospecificLadvantagesbecauseR&Dis moredemandoriented.Thismayreflect,forinstance,largemarkets,orscarcenatural resourcesthat arelocation-bound. Thesepromotetheoutwardsspread ofproduction,sales andothervalueaddingactivitieswhereMNEsattempttoexploittheirexistingassetsand competencesinconjunctionwiththeseLadvantages.Insuchcases,innovationis undertakeninordertoadaptexistingproductsandservicestolocalstimuli.SuchR&D 16 facilitiestendtoberelativelylowknowledge-intensive,andremainsomewhatfootloose, requiring greater integration with the parent firm as well as the market, rather than a focus ontheknowledgeassetLadvantagesofthehostcountry(Table1).Suchasset-exploiting activitiesissubordinatetotheMNEsmarket-seekingFDIactivities,inthatR&Dfollows (perhapsreluctantly)thelocationofotheraspectsthevaluechain.Insuchinstances,the MNEsR&DactivitiesareprimarilydeterminedbythesameLadvantagesthatshapetheir other activities, although not at the same intensity or timing. AnimportantsetofLadvantagesforR&Dactivityareassociatedwiththeinteraction betweentheknowledgeinfrastructure-relatedLadvantagesoflocations,andtheL advantages that derive from the O advantages of firms already based in these locations (e.g., collocationLadvantages).TheseinturnarestronglyassociatedwithLadvantagesthat derivefromknowledgeofinstitutions.NotethattheinstitutionsthemselvesareL advantages, while the knowledge of these institutions is an O advantage. These particular L advantagesplayapreeminentroleinshapingthelocationofinnovationinthreesetsof circumstances.First,whereMNER&Disasset-augmentinginmotivationandessentially represent supply-driven R&D. Second, in market-seeking MNE activity where R&D is central (ratherthansubordinate)totheprimaryvalueaddingactivitiesoffirms.Third,wherethe MNEs activity are tightly linked and interdependent with other collocated firms activities, asinthecasewithsupplychains,productionnetworksandkeiretsu.Allthreeshare anothercommon feature: theimportanceofthe role ofinstitutions, and theknowledge of these institutions.The systems of innovation literature can be useful to understand this dynamic (Lundvall 1992).Inparticular,thisstreamofresearchbuildsontheprinciplethatinnovationisa collectiveprocess,whichinvolvesfirmsaswellasotheractorssuchaspolicymakers, universities,publicresearchcentres,investmentbanks,etc.iii.Theseactorsarebound together through rules, routines, habits and procedures which may be formal or informally defined,butthatshapethenatureandextentofinteractionbetweenthevariousparties. 17 ThistiesintotheideapropagatedbyMarshall(1920)aboutsuccessfulagglomerations- something that is in the air, a stock of knowledge that is only available to members with a particular location-specific absorptive capacity by virtue of their constant interaction.Whatever the geographical unit of analysis, a systems view builds around the important principlethatknowledgediffusionbetweenactorsingeographicalproximityfoster innovation.Whereknowledgeisbeingexchanged,andthisknowledgehasastrongtacit nature,physicalorgeographicalproximityeasesknowledgetransmission(e.g.Blancand Sierra 1999). Knowledge spillovers tend indeed to be moreintense between parties that are locatedclosetoeachotherinspace(e.g.JaffeandTrajtenberg1996;JaffeandTrajtenberg 1998; Jaffe et al. 1993; Maurseth and Verspagen 2002). Thus, MNEs are typically located in a particularlocationbecauseofsuchLadvantages,whichoftenincludequasi-publicgoods providedthoughuniversities andpublic researchinstitutes(AsheimandGertler2006). The pointhereisthatproximity,linkagesandinstitutionsareinextricablytiedtogether,and thatespeciallywhereinnovation(whichhasatacitaspect)isconcerned,firmssharean inertia in seeking alternative locations. MNEs and the trade-off between centralization and decentralization TheinnovationactivitiesofMNEsfollowthesamegenerallogicasothervalueadding activities,inthattheyrequireaccesstospecificLadvantages.However,thenatureof innovation and its strategic significance to the long-term well-being of the MNE means that MNEshavebeenmorereluctanttointernationalizeR&Dthenotheraspectsofthevalue chain(NarulaandZanfei2004)Nonetheless,thereiscompellingevidencethatthisis changing as well, albeit much more cautiously, and with a time lag relative to other aspects of the value chain.18 TheissueoflocationintheinnovatoryactivitiesofMNEsisacomplexone.Atthe mostelementarylevel,MNEsfacethedualand(sometimes)opposingchallengesof centralizationanddecentralization(Sanna-RandaccioandVeugelers2007),althoughthe contradictions betweenthetwo arenot necessarily always asstark firmsseektodo both simultaneously,dependinguponthemotivationoftheR&D,andthecentralityofR&Dto theprimaryvalueaddingactivitiesoftheMNE.Thewillingnessorreluctanceto internationalize is due to a number of factors. First, the strategic importance of R&D means thatfirmsmaywishtoexertasmuchcontrolovertheprocessbykeepingR&Dcloseto headquarters which can assure an optimal level of monitoring and control over its activities. Second,thereisaminimumefficientscaleassociatedwithR&Dactivities.Giventhe relativelyhighcostsofR&D,MNEsprefertomaintain asingle(oras few)R&Dfacilitiesto reduce costs. Small firms are constrained by their limited resources the expansion of R&D activities-bothathomeandinoverseaslocationsrequiresconsiderableresourcesbothin termsofcapitalinvestment,andmanagerialresourceswhichthesefirmssimplydonot have. Ceteris paribus, large firms have more money and resources to use on overseas activity. Third,adispersionofR&Dactivitiesacrosstheglobealsorequiresextensivecoordination betweenthemandparticularlywithheadquarters-iftheyaretofunctioninanefficient manner with regards to the collection and dissemination of information.Internal proximity between R&D and the rest of the MNE is an important issue (Blanc and Sierra 1999).Spatially distributedR&Drequirestheestablishmentandmanagementofnetworksinternaltothe firm,inadditiontothosebetweenexternalnetworksandinternalnetworks,andrequire complex coordination if they are to provide optimal benefits (Narula and Zanfei 2004). Such networksarenotonlydifficulttomanage,butalsorequireconsiderableresources(both managerialandfinancial).ManagingspatiallydispersedR&Devenwithinthesame organisationissuboptimal,duetoknowledgeinternalstickiness(Szulanski1996).Thus firmsdefaultoptionistomaintainR&Dinasfewlocationsaspossible,andtomaintain strategic control by concentrating it close to headquarters.19 Fourth,thereareindustry-specificreasonsthatmayencourageordiscourage centralization.Thematurityofthecoretechnologyanditscharacteristics,determinesthe extenttowhichtheinnovationprocesscanbeinternalised(Narula2003;Teece1986)and geographicallydispersed(CantwellandSantangelo1999;CantwellandSantangelo2000). Most mature technologies evolve slowly and demonstrate minor but consistent innovations overtime.Thetechnologyistoagreatextentcodifiable,widelydisseminated,andthe propertyrightswell-defined.Intra-industrycompetitionemphasisespriceandtherefore economies of scale. In the extreme as in many resource-extractive industries - downstream activitiesaddmostvaluewiththenaturalresourcebeingpricedasacommodity.These sectors do not require outputs to be tailored to customers to the same extent, or as quickly. Thismeansthatconstantandcloseinteractionbetweencustomersisnotanimportant determinantofR&D.Profitsoffirmsarehighlydependentonthecostsofinputs,and proximity to the source of these inputs is often more significant than that of customers. On the other extreme, rapidity of technological change in newer technologies require a closer interactionbetweenproductionandR&D.Technologieshasahighertacit,uncodifiable element, and this requires a closer coordination between users and producers of innovation.Inaddition,though,supply-sideconsiderationsareespeciallyimportantinasset-augmenting innovation. To engage in more intensive activities such as research (as opposed to development), complementary assets are necessary. These assets can be best described as non-generic,knowledge-intensiveLadvantages,whichthefirmcannothaveaccess(oras cheaply)toinitshomebase(orotherlocations).Thus,MNEsneedtoaccessuniqueor scarceLadvantagestodowiththeknowledgeinfrastructureandspecializedsourcesof knowledgethatmaybeeitherfirm-specificandlocation-bound,orlocation-specificand availabletoall.Inthecaseofasset-augmentingactivity,MNEsmaysituate(orseekto establish)themselvesinparticularlocationsto(andinsomecasesonlyto)undertake innovationbecauseofspecificlocation-boundassetsprovidedthroughtheinnovation system.Suchinnovationactivitiesaremoreofthenatureofstand-aloneR&Dfacilities 20 which are considerably knowledge intensive, and imply a considerably greater dependence on domestic knowledge sources and infrastructure. MNEs and the trade-off between spatial separation and collocation Most theoretical perspectives (such as the innovation systems literature) provide arguments in favour of firms locating in close spatial proximity, particularly for R&D. However, recent research has provided a number of arguments challenging this view. First,whileallfirmsinprincipleseektohavepositiveinflowsofknowledge,fewfirms wish to be the source of (unintended) knowledge outflows(Alccer 2006; Santangelo 2011). Although in the case of R&D (compared to sales or manufacturing) there is a greater active interestinseekingspillovers,this tendency reflectsthecapabilities ofthe firm.R&Dtends tobemoreconcentratedrelativetomanufacturingandsales,butmore-capablefirms collocatelessthanless-capablefirms,regardlessoftheactivity.Inotherwords,firmsmay seek to avoid collocation of R&D to minimise leakages of value assets. Even where spillovers aretheobjective,beingco-locatedisnotalwaysnecessary.Ofcourse,thisvaries considerably by industry, particularly in sectors where the tacit aspect is considerable. Tacit knowledge is much more difficult to exchange or trade, and, as a result, tends to be sticky andgeographicallylessmobile.Inindustrieswherethetacitaspectisconsiderable,ceteris paribus,thepropensitytogeographicallyconcentrateishigher(IammarinoandMcCann 2006) than in sectors where the knowledge being exchanged is codifiable. This is especially so in oligopolistic industries (as opposed to industries with a competitive market structure) where loss to rivals is perceived as costly, and the private good aspect of knowledge is more importantthanthepublicgoodaspect(IammarinoandMcCann2006;McCannand Mudambi2005).Empiricalevidencehasshown thattheinvolvementoffirms inclustersis extremelysensitivetothenatureoftheindustrystructureinwhichthefirmoperates (CantwellandKosmopoulou2002).Thatis,firmsoperatinginthesameR&D-intensive oligopolisticindustrytendtospatiallyseparate theircoreinnovative activity(Cantwell and 21 Santangelo2002).Unintendedknowledgeoutflowsfrom a firmcan bequite valuable toits direct competitors and can therefore be important not to locate close to rivals (Cantwell and Santangelo2002),oritmayresultinanadverseselectionofcollocatedfirms(Shaverand Flyer2000).Thus,foroligopolisticindustries,althoughthechoiceofR&Dlocationis important in determining the capabilities of firms and their access to members only public goods, collocating with rivals is not always the preferred option. Technically advanced firms prefer being proximate to universities, and are disinterested in locating close to other firms in the same industry, whereas less competitive firms prefer to locate close to rivals(Alccer and Chung 2007). Second,firmsdonotalwayscollocatebecausetheywishtobenefitfromknowledge transfers(intendedorunintended),butsimplytohaveaccesstothesamelocation-specific assets(suchasskilledlabour),whichmaybeachievedbystayingbroadlyinthesame regional vicinity (Cantwell and Iammarino 2003). When, however, the local system provides a combination of factors that contributes to innovation (such as skills, finance, production, user-producerlinkages),thefearofknowledgespilloverstocompetitorsmaybe counterbalancedbylocation-bound(i.e.,associatedwithfirmspecificadvantages)or location-specificfactors,andintra-industryspatialconcentrationthentakesplace.Firms whethertheyaretechnologicalleadersorfollowersoftenhavelittlechoiceintheir location, and may in fact be collocated in a cluster by virtue of their history, or because of thepresenceofanimportantuniversityorpublicresearchestablishment.Inparticular, firmsoftenlocatetheirR&Dtotakeadvantageofaspecificscientificspecializationofa universityorpublicresearchestablishment.Thenumberofspecializeduniversitiesand institutesinagivenscientificfieldarefinite,soevenwhereatechnologicalleaderwould prefer to avoid spatial proximity with its less-able rivals, it cannot prevent these firms from collocating in order to establish embedded relationships with these institutions. Thus, once competitors collocate, the decision to embed locally in order to access local complementary knowledgedependsonentrymotivationsandfirmscapabilitiessincesuchadecisionmay 22 bring about risks of unintended knowledge spillovers (Perri et al. 2011; Santangelo 2011). In particular,whendomesticactorsarevaluableintermsofknowledge,rivalsenteringthe marketwithacompetence-creatingmotivation(asopposedtoanon-competence-creating motivation) embed in the host economy as their expected payoffs of embeddedness exceed thoseofisolation(Santangelo2011).Moreover,empiricalevidencedocumentsthathighly capable firms invest more on the relationships with local partners under conditions of low competition, buttheyalso reducetheircommitmentmoretosuch relationshipswhenthe perceivedpressurefromthecompetitiveenvironmentexceedsacertainthresholdasa result of potential loss from outward spillovers (Perri et al. 2011). Third,fewtechnologicalleadershavesuperiorcapabilitiesinallsub-sectors,andmay requirecomplementaryresourcesfromtheirrivals.Alliancesallowfirmstoeffectively engageinknowledgeexchangewithoutthehazardofunintendedknowledgespillovers (Narula and Santangelo 2009). Firms are unable to properly protect their technological assets whichtheyintentionallyorunintentionallysharewiththeirneighbours,eventhough formalpropertyrightshavebeenobtained.Thisisparticularlythecasewhentheyare geographically close since, while the marginal cost of transmitting codified knowledge across geographicspacedoesnotdependondistance,themarginalcostoftransmittingtacit knowledgeincreaseswithdistance(CriscuoloandVerspagen2008).Theco-locationof innovationactivitiesthereforeimpliespotentialthreattocompetitiveadvantageofco-located rivals. This argument appliesespecially to alliancesbetween firmsoperatinginthe sameindustry andcoretechnologicalfields.In suchcases,theneedforcloselymonitoring knowledgetransmissionisgreater,thehigherthedegreeofcompetition,sinceco-located rival firms with technologically similar profiles compete both in the output market and the technologicalrealm(NarulaandSantangelo2009).Therefore,inthesecasespartnerships enablefirmstodirectlymonitor theirco-locatedmarket andtechnological rivals aswell as to access possible complementary capabilities. 23 Implications and avenues for future research We have sought here to examine certain current issues in the role of location advantages inthespatialdistributionofMNER&Dactivity.Indoingso,wehavereturnedtofirst principles by revisiting our understanding of L and O advantages and their interaction. This interactionliesattheheart ofinnovationstudies,economic geography andtheeconomics ofinnovation(whichtakesapolicyviewofthecompetitivenessoflocations),aswellas innovationandstrategicmanagement(whichtakeafirm-levelperspectiveonthe competitiveness of firms).Returning to key insights from these related disciplines, we have revisited the meaning of L and O advantages, as opposed to their definitions. This has required us to return to the oft-cited (but underutilised) differentiation between country, industry and firm-level issues, and offerasuccinctdifferentiationofLadvantages.Takingasystemsviewhasallowedusto emphasisetheimportanceofinstitutions,andfleshouttheconceptofcollocationL advantages,whichplayanimportantroleattheindustryandfirmlevelsofanalysis.Just becauseacountrypossessescertainLadvantageswhenviewedatamacro-level,doesnot implythattheseareavailabletoallindustriesorallfirmsinthatcountrywithout differential cost. When these are linked to the distinction between location-bound and non location-boundOadvantages,andwhenwedistinguishbetweentheportfolioofassets available by MNEs and its individual subsidiaries and establishments, it allows for a clearer understanding of the challenges the modern MNE faces in managing its spatially distributed activities.ThesehavebeendiscussedinthecontextofR&D,whichinadditiontotheusual uncertainties faced by firms must deal with the uncertainties associated with innovation. Thesehavetodowiththenatureofknowledge,andhowtheseinherentcharacteristics determineeffectiveknowledgeflowswithintheMNE,aswellaswithotheractorsthat makeupthehostlocation.Althoughpriorliteraturehassometimesframedthe centralisation/decentralisation,spatialseparation/collocationdebatesasaparadoxfacing 24 firms, we feel that when viewed within the context of the cognitive limits to resources, the complexities of institutions, andthe glacial pace of the evolving specialisation of locations, these are in actuality trade-offs firms must make. It has not been our intention to provide a complete synopsis of the literature in this area, nor is it possible to raise all aspects of the conceptual and empirical lacunae that arise, but we shall offer a few suggestions. First, neithertheIBnortheinnovationstudiesliteraturehasasyetcometotermswith thegrowinguseofnon-equitymodesincooperativeR&D,andtheroleoflocation.Social network theory remains on the fringes of this research, and relatively little effort has been madetomarrytheseemingcontradictionsbetweentheglobalnatureofR&Dcooperation andthestickinessoflocations(NarulaandSantangelo2009).Theoverlappingofcomplex supplychains,productionnetworksandMNEswithinandacrosslocationspresentsa tapestry of establishments that is not as yet fully understood.Where are the boundaries of thefirmwherenon-equitysuggestslegalseparationandseparateownership,butwhere control suggests a de facto single organisation? Thisraisesaninterestingsecondlineoffutureenquiry.Thisfuzzinessofboundariesof thefirmhasimplicationsforthefuzzinessofboundariesofcountries.Policymakershave fewer tools at their disposal in building up the competitive advantage of individual nations whereMNEsoperatewithalacrityacrossborders.Regulation,industrialpolicyand investmentpromotionnolongerfunction aseffectively(Narula2003,Narula and Dunning 2010).Third,thestudyofmotivesforMNEactivitywhileusefulinprovidingtexturetothe discussion is poorly understood conceptually, and the broad motivational arguments from Dunning (1993) are in need of revision. To cite a simple example, asset-exploiting and asset-augmenting activity are rarely done exclusively, and this is increasingly so.Fourth, the last two decades has seen a vigorous discussion of the benefits of clustering. Howdoesspatialseparationmattertofirmsinotheraspectsofthevaluechain?Doesthe 25 propensitytocollocatevarybysizeoffirm,andindustry?Underwhatcircumstancesis collocation more important, and when does spatial separation represent a superior option? 26 References Alccer,J.(2006),'Locationchoicesacrossthevaluechain:Howactivityandcapability influence collocation'.
